Unions

The present crisis situation in Portugal, with high unemployment, job benefits cuts and an overall recession should be considered the perfect fuel to enhance union power recovery in the country, reversing the years long decline in the number of associates. Still, for that to happen, unions should have gone through a major transformation years ago - the fact is the rhetorical speech without any concrete and modern proposal only undermines their position. Adding to that, the fact that the general work population doesn't trust unions, as they are seen more as a political tool for some parties than actually working and defending the interests of their associates. As so, the next few years will probably be another lost chance for Portuguese unions.
